The Clark House Museum recalls Asa Clark, the first white settler of Pewaukee. Current exhibits include Native American Indian Life with Emphasis on the Potawatomi and Elections - from Local to National. Pictures and artifacts portray a way of life from the early 1900s in the Village and Town (now the City).  In 1992 the Pewaukee Area Historical Society purchased the property.
